1867 Confederation Log Homes
1867 Confederation Log Homes began with an idea; the goal was to create distinctive custom homes built on tradition and offering the very best in new home technology. They wanted to take these wonderfully warm and inviting homes around the world. In 1979 three partners made that dream a reality focussing their attention not only on style and craftsmanship, but also on good old-fashioned service and satisfaction.
The pride and care they take in every one of their homes has led the company to become the number one log home manufacturer in North America. Today, thousands of families have shared our dream around the world; and, nearly a quarter century later they're busy honing their techniques and developing new technologies and materials in their quest to deliver the very best home possible.
The 1867 Confederation Log Homes family has expanded to include an award winning team that have won accolades across the globe including the coveted "Log Home Guide Seal of Approval".
In addition, they have created numerous commercial applications including:
* The Province of Ontario Pavilion at the World's Fair in Japan
* The Hot Spa House Resort in Japan
* Cupid Valley Log Ski Resort, Japan
* Fuji Village, a retreat for the employees of Fuji Films, Japan
